One thing that I think can seem like a daunting task during the wedding planning process is putting together gift baskets to welcome guests as they check in at their hotel for the wedding weekend.  It doesn’t have to be complicated! Gifting your guests with a thoughtful and pretty gift basket will not only be a pleasant surprise, but also set the tone for the rest of the weekend!  So today, I’m breaking down how to style a simple and beautiful welcome basket!

I lined the basket with a simple linen dish towel, and filled it up with some snacks  & flowers from my local Whole Foods store.  I also included  some refreshing scents and body butter from Antica Farmacista. These products smell amazing AND the packaging is beautiful! It’s also helpful to include a weekend program filled with suggestions for things to do, places to eat, and a schedule of events. This one was designed by my girl Kendra, at Hen & Co. who does almost all the paper goods for my events.
